1. Do the 49ers have to wait until the end of the regular season to begin trade negotiations with another team?
The 49ers don't have to wait to negotiate a trade with Oakland, since their coaching spot is open. They would have to wait for other jobs to open before expanding those negotiations.
quote:
2. If Harbaugh quit before either of the 49ers' last two games to take the Michigan job, would he forgo part of his salary?
Yes, and if he quits at the end of the season he owes SF the remaining year.

If there is a trade (I don't think there will be) it will be because all of the other stuff is already in place...and the trade is just a mechanism to make everything happen.
Harbaugh is going to choose his next team (this is obvious). Time is a factor from both Harbaugh's standpoint and San Francisco's standpoint (more so Harbaugh). Harbaugh wants to be fired. The 49ers want him to resign or at least accept a trade. Neither wants to make it easy on the other.
Personally, I think there is a better chance that Harbaugh doesn't coach next year than it is he coaches in Michigan. Due to the timing, it makes more sense for him to wait for the 49ers to fire him (even if it means passing on some opportunities this year) with the knowledge that he'll get a paycheck, and be positioned for better opportunities next year.
